Gigabit Ethernet LAN switch market headed for record growth
March 1, 2000
A recent report from Cahners In-Stat Group (Scottsdale, AZ) indicates that the 4Q99 Gigabit Ethernet LAN packet switch market grew 350 percent over the same period a year ago.

The study predicts that the market will exceed 1.3 million ports shipped during the first half of 2000-greater than the total number of ports shipped in all of 1999.
"The introduction of the first Gigabit Ethernet over copper modules will fuel the growth of switches, not only in the backbone, but in the wiring closet as well," says Lauri Vickers, industry analyst for In-Stat's Voice and Data Communications Group.
While North America shipments represented 49 percent of the entire market during 4Q99, Europe, Asia and Latin America combined are expected to represent the majority of switch port shipments in 2000.
